WARNING – RISK OF INJURY!
If you notice any unusual noises, a smell of fire or smoke
during operation, immediately unplug the power cable from
the wall outlet. Have the appliance checked by a qualified
specialist before using it again.
Do not store toxic, flammable, explosive or corrosive objects,
such as spray cans, lighter fuel, acetate, alcohol, petrol, paint,
adhesives or propane gas, etc. in this appliance.
Do not store any medicines or chemical substances in this
appliance. Temperature-sensitive materials should generally
not be stored in the appliance. They could spoil or trigger
unexpected reactions and pose a risk.
CAUTION – PROPERTY DAMAGE!
Only transport the appliance when it is empty. Remove all
containers before transport.
Ensure a firm footing and a level surface. Use the two adjust-
able front feet to stabilise the appliance.
Do not place the appliance near naked flames or other sources
of heat (heating, direct sunlight, gas stoves, etc.). Otherwise,
it may become overheated and irreparably damaged.
Observe the minimum total space requirement of the appli-
ance (200 cm3) to ensure adequate ventilation. Never place
the appliance in a built-in cabinet, in a narrow niche or similar.
Make sure that the ventilation slots are not covered during
operation to ensure sufficient air circulation. Risk of overheat-
ing! Set up the appliance so that a minimum distance of 10
cm to the top and back and 5 cm to the sides is maintained.
